Abstract

Embodiments for an internal combustion engine are provided. In one example, and internal combustion engine comprises at least two cylinders each including an injection nozzle and a fuel supply system for supplying the cylinders with fuel. The fuel supply system includes a supply line connecting each injection nozzle to a first fuel reservoir storing fuel at a first pressure, the first fuel reservoir filled by a pump provided upstream, a second fuel reservoir storing fuel at a second pressure less than the first pressure and connected to the first fuel reservoir via a connecting line for filling with fuel, and a bypass line connecting the second fuel reservoir to each injection nozzle. The bypass line opens into the fuel supply system downstream of the first fuel reservoir, thereby forming a connection point, and a shutoff element is arranged in the bypass line, opening or shutting off the bypass line.
